Is it better to sit or lie down when you have trouble breathing?

I am a 47 year old female. I want to know if it is better to sit or lie down when you have trouble breathing?

1 Answer

It depends on what you consider trouble. If you have heart disease and maybe in congestive failure, sit upright. If you're light headed as if passing out, lie down. With emphysema, any position of comfort is OK.
